深度学习在自然语言处理(NLP)领域中的应用越来越广泛,其中文本分类是NLP的一个重要任务。本文将介绍深度学习在文本分类中的应用,并探讨一些常用的模型和方法。
基础概念
在开始之前,我们需要了解一些基础概念:
- 文本分类:将文本数据按照一定的标准进行分类,例如情感分析、主题分类等。
- 深度学习:一种模拟人脑神经网络结构和功能的计算模型,可以用于处理复杂的模式识别任务。
常用模型
以下是一些常用的深度学习文本分类模型:
- 朴素贝叶斯分类器:基于贝叶斯定理和特征条件独立性假设的分类器。
- 支持向量机(SVM):通过寻找最优的超平面来分割数据。
- 卷积神经网络(CNN):通过卷积层提取文本特征。
- 循环神经网络(RNN):通过循环层处理序列数据。
实践案例
以下是一个简单的文本分类实践案例:
- 数据准备:收集并清洗文本数据。
- 特征提取:将文本数据转换为数值特征。
- 模型训练:使用训练数据训练深度学习模型。
- 模型评估:使用测试数据评估模型性能。
- 模型部署:将模型部署到实际应用中。
扩展阅读
如果您想了解更多关于深度学习文本分类的信息,可以参考以下链接:
图片展示
以下是一些与深度学习文本分类相关的图片: